Output 63fddcd3c8b4527d69e4083026c0203fc59e882fc4eae0254d81fa495ea5f73f:1

value
3385665
script pubkey
OP_0 OP_PUSHBYTES_20 386d3b7ebe85125f033f1a5f89fff29f1ce6fa8d
address
bc1q8pknkl47s5f97qelrf0cnlljnuwwd75d3m80ku
transaction
63fddcd3c8b4527d69e4083026c0203fc59e882fc4eae0254d81fa495ea5f73f
confirmations
1784
spent
true